Title: Old South Fried Chicken
Categories: Poultry
Yield: 12 Servings

3 lb Fryer; Cut Up
3 c Evaporated Milk
2 tb Worcestershire Sauce
1 1/2 c All Purpose Flour
1 1/2 c Fine Cornmeal
1 1/2 ts Salt
1/8 ts Pepper
Parsley Sprigs

From: Joel Ehrlich

Date: Wed, 21 Aug 1996 07:07:23 -0800
Arrange the chicken pieces in shallow bowl(s). Combine the milk and
Worcestershire sauce. Pour over the chicken. Cover. Refrigerate for
about 8 hours. Preheat the oil in the deep fryer. Drain the chicken. Pat
dry with paper towels. Mix the flour, cornmeal, salt and pepper in a large
plastic bag. Add the chicken pieces in batches. Shake to coat thoroughly.
Remove the chicken pieces from the bag. Shake off excess. Deep fry the
chicken pieces until evenly browned (legs=15-20 minutes, thighs=about 15
minutes and breasts=about 10 minutes). Use a slotted spoon to remove the
chicken pieces. Drain on paper towels. Garnish with parsley sprigs before
serving.
